What are the spec differences between the "BLU Studio C 8GB" and "BLU Neo X Plus 8GB" ?
A summary of the technical specifications of the "BLU Studio C 8GB" and "BLU Neo X Plus 8GB". Functions and performance variations on the same model will be highlighted in red.
BLU Studio C 8GB | BLU Neo X Plus 8GB | |
Color | Sandstone Grey/Ceramic White/Salmon Pink/Mint Green/Atomic Orange | Black/White |
OS | Android | Android |
Dimensions (width x height x thickness) | 72.4mm x 144.0mm x 9.4mm | 77.9mm x 152.6mm x 8.3mm |
Weight | 172.0g | 162.0g |
Display size | 5.0inch | 5.5inch |
Display type | IPS LCD | IPS LCD |
Screen resolution (width x height) | 720 x 1280 | 720 x 1280 |
Pixel density | 293ppi | 267ppi |
Battery capacity | 3000.0mAh | 2500.0mAh |
Chipset | Mediatek MT6582 | Cortex-A7 |
CPU specs | 1.3GHz×4(4.0-cores) | 1.3GHz×4(4.0-cores) |
RAM size | 1.0GB | 1.0GB |
Storage size | 8.0GB | 8.0GB |
Rear-camera resolution | 8.0MP | 8.0MP |
Front-camera resolution | 2.0MP | 5.0MP |
